Abstract
BACKGROUND: This randomized, double-blind, multi-center, non-inferiority trial was conducted to assess the efficacy and safety of a cross-linked hyaluronate (XLHA, single injection form) compared with a linear high molecular hyaluronate (HMWHA, thrice injection form) in patients with symptomatic knee osteoarthritis.

METHODS: Two hundred eighty seven patients with osteoarthritis (Kellgren-Lawrence grade I to III) were randomized to each group. Three weekly injections were given in both groups but two times of saline injections preceded XLHA injection to maintain double-blindness. Primary endpoint was the change of weight-bearing pain (WBP) at 12 weeks after the last injection. Secondary endpoints included Western Ontario and McMaster Universities Osteoarthritis index; patient's and investigator's global assessment; pain at rest, at night, or in motion; OMERACT-OARSI responder rate; proportion of patients achieving at least 20 mm or 40% decrease in WBP; and rate of rescue medicine use and its total consumption.

RESULTS: Mean changes of WBP at 12 weeks after the last injection were -33.3 mm with XLHA and -29.2 mm with HMWHA, proving non-inferiority of XLHA to HMWHA as the lower bound of 95% CI (-1.9 mm, 10.1 mm) was well above the predefined margin (-10 mm). There were no significant between-group differences in all secondary endpoints. Injection site pain was the most common adverse event and no remarkable safety issue was identified.

CONCLUSIONS: This study demonstrated that a single injection of XLHA was non-inferior to three weekly injections of HMWHA in terms of WBP reduction, and supports XLHA as an effective and safe treatment for knee osteoarthritis.
